New Haven, Conn. - A raking offense led the Adelphi University baseball team to a 5-0 victory over the Southern Connecticut State University Owls on Tuesday afternoon, giving the Panthers a series win against their divisional foes this season.
The Northeast-10 Southwest contest marked Adelphi's final road game of the regular season, and the Panthers (24-16-1, 12-8 NE10) pounded out 17 hits over the course of nine innings to seal their fourth victory in their last five divisional games, and third in four games against SCSU this year.
The Brown and Gold went 17-for-39 (.436) overall at the plate, and saw four players have at least two hits. Brandon Morse had a perfect game at the dish, going 4-for-4 with an RBI and one run scored, while Steven Withers was right behind Morse, going 4-for-5 while also driving in two in the leadoff spot.
Lawrence Cicileo and Thomas Colombo combined to go for 5-for-8 with three runs scored, while Tyler Becker's third-inning single extended his hitting streak to a season-best 20 games.
Things started slow for both teams, as they held each other scoreless for the first inning. In the next frame, an RBI single off the bat of Colombo put one on the board for the visitors, and two batters later, Morse posted his first hit of the day, roping an RBI triple to give Adelphi a 2-0 lead.
The scoreboard remained for the next four innings, as both teams went scoreless until the seventh. Daniel Taggart started on the hill for the Panthers, pitching six complete innings of two-hit ball before being relieved by Tom Ambrosino.
Taggart fanned six batters, while his sophomore reliever allowed just one hit in three innings, holding the Owls (19-22, 2-13 NE10) scoreless.
Colombo's single to lead off in the seventh started a chain of three straight singles, and Adelphi scored two in the inning after having the bases loaded. Jack Ryan's double play groundout to the shortstop allowed Colombo to cross home plate, giving Adelphi a 3-0 advantage, and in the next at-bat, Withers ripped a single to center field to tally the Panthers' fourth run.
Withers later extended Adelphi's lead to five, roping his the final RBI of the contest to drive home Morse from third in the ninth.
The Brown and Gold will return to William J. Bonomo Field this weekend for a series with the University of New Haven. The first of three games is scheduled for Friday at 3:30 p.m.
